New Caledonia offers a perfect sailing experience with its crystal-clear waters, stunning coral reefs, and untouched islands. The destination is known for its warm weather, steady winds, and diverse marine life. Sailing in New Caledonia allows you to explore secluded bays, enjoy water activities, and witness breathtaking sunsets.
